Title of article :
Microstructural observation of organic thin film in optical recording

Abstract :
The microstructure of recorded organic thin film in optical recording is observed using several methods, ie. optical microscopy (OM),scanning electron microscopy (SEM) and scanning tunneling microscopy (STM). From the microarea morphology images, it is found that bubbles are produced after laser irradiation of phthalocyanine film. The comparison between these methods indicates that STM can provide detailed three dimensional parameters of the film adding to what can be obtained from OM and SEM. The investigation on the micostructure of thin film has been proved to be an important aid to analyze the disk performance.
